Engine Oil Begins to Break Down

Fresh engine oil lubricates internal engine components and minimizes friction between moving parts. Over time, heat, dirt, moisture, and combustion by-products cause the oil to lose its protective properties. As the oil deteriorates, it becomes thicker and less effective at lubricating the engine.

Without clean oil, metal components experience increased friction, generating excessive heat and accelerating wear. Regular oil changes ensure your engine continues operating efficiently while protecting critical internal components from unnecessary damage.

Increased Engine Wear and Friction

When engine oil loses its ability to lubricate properly, moving parts begin rubbing directly against one another. This increased friction causes premature wear on components such as pistons, crankshafts, bearings, and camshafts.

Even a short period of driving with degraded oil can gradually reduce engine life. Routine oil changes provide a protective barrier between engine parts, reducing wear and helping your vehicle perform reliably throughout Calgary’s changing seasons.

Sludge Builds Up Inside the Engine

Dirty engine oil eventually turns into thick sludge that settles throughout the engine. Sludge restricts oil flow and blocks narrow oil passages, preventing important engine components from receiving proper lubrication.

As sludge accumulates, the engine works harder to circulate oil, reducing efficiency and increasing the risk of overheating. Regular oil changes remove contaminated oil before sludge forms and keep the engine clean from the inside.

Poor Fuel Efficiency

Clean engine oil allows internal components to move freely with minimal resistance. Old or contaminated oil creates additional friction, forcing the engine to work harder during acceleration and normal driving.

A harder-working engine consumes more fuel, meaning you’ll visit the gas station more often. Maintaining the recommended oil change schedule helps improve fuel economy while keeping overall operating costs lower.

Engine Overheating Becomes More Likely

Engine oil not only lubricates but also helps dissipate heat generated by moving engine parts. When oil becomes old or dirty, its ability to remove heat decreases significantly.

Without proper lubrication and cooling, engine temperatures rise rapidly, especially during heavy traffic or long highway drives. Overheating can damage gaskets, seals, and other expensive engine components, resulting in major repair costs.

Increased Risk of Engine Failure

Skipping multiple oil changes dramatically increases the risk of catastrophic engine damage. Without sufficient lubrication, metal components may seize, bearings can fail, and internal engine parts may become permanently damaged.

Complete engine replacement is often one of the most expensive automotive repairs. Staying current with routine oil changes is one of the easiest ways to avoid major mechanical failures.

Warning Lights May Appear

Modern vehicles continuously monitor engine performance through various sensors. When oil pressure drops or oil quality declines, the dashboard may display warning lights that should never be ignored.

Ignoring oil warning indicators can allow small problems to become serious mechanical failures. If your oil or check engine light appears, having your vehicle inspected promptly can help prevent additional damage.

Shortened Engine Lifespan

Your engine is one of the most valuable components of your vehicle. Consistently delaying oil changes causes gradual wear that reduces the engine’s overall lifespan.

Routine maintenance allows internal parts to remain properly lubricated and protected, helping your vehicle remain dependable for many years while maintaining resale value.

Higher Repair Costs Over Time

Many drivers postpone oil changes to save money, but doing so often leads to much larger repair bills. Replacing worn bearings, damaged timing components, or an entire engine costs significantly more than routine maintenance.

Preventative oil changes are among the most affordable services available and can help avoid thousands of dollars in unexpected repair expenses.

Calgary Driving Conditions Make Oil Changes Even More Important

Calgary’s weather creates additional stress on your vehicle throughout the year. Cold winter starts cause engine oil to thicken, while summer heat and stop-and-go traffic increase engine temperatures.

Frequent short trips, heavy traffic, and seasonal temperature changes all contribute to faster oil degradation. Following your manufacturer’s recommended oil change intervals is especially important for drivers throughout Calgary.
